Coverage for brokers / korea_investment / korea_invest_url_keys.py: 100%
23 statements
« prev ^ index » next coverage.py v7.13.5, created at 2026-04-04 15:08 +0000
« prev ^ index » next coverage.py v7.13.5, created at 2026-04-04 15:08 +0000
1from __future__ import annotations
2from enum import Enum
4class EndpointKey(str, Enum):
5 # ── 시세 ─────────────────────────────
6 SEARCH_INFO = "search_info"
7 INQUIRE_PRICE = "inquire_price"
8 MARKET_CAP = "market_cap" # ← YAML이 top_market_cap이면 값만 바꿔주세요
9 ASKING_PRICE = "asking_price"
10 TIME_CONCLUDE = "time_conclude"
11 RANKING_FLUCTUATION = "ranking_fluctuation" # ← YAML이 ranking_fluctuation이면 값만 바꿔주세요
12 RANKING_VOLUME = "ranking_volume"
13 ETF_INFO = "etf_info"
14 MULTI_PRICE = "multi_price"
15 DAILY_ITEMCHARTPRICE = "inquire_daily_itemchartprice"
16 TIME_ITEMCHARTPRICE = "inquire_time_itemchartprice"
17 TIME_DAILY_ITEMCHARTPRICE = "inquire_time_daily_itemchartprice"
18 FINANCIAL_RATIO = "financial_ratio"
19 INQUIRE_CONCLUSION = "inquire_conclusion"
20 INVESTOR_TRADE_BY_STOCK_DAILY = "investor_trade_by_stock_daily"
21 PROGRAM_TRADE_BY_STOCK_DAILY = "program_trade_by_stock_daily"
22 CHK_HOLIDAY = "/uapi/domestic-stock/v1/quotations/chk-holiday"
24 # ── 계좌/주문 ────────────────────────
25 INQUIRE_BALANCE = "inquire_balance"
26 ORDER_CASH = "order_cash"
27 HASHKEY = "hashkey" # YAML에 없으면 리터럴(/uapi/hashkey) 써도 됨